| Name of Satellite, Alternate Names | LatinSat A |
| Country of Operator/Owner | Argentina |
| Operator/Owner | Aprize Satellites Argentina |
| Users | Commercial |
| Purpose | Communications |
| Class of Orbit | LEO |
| Type of Orbit | Intermediate |
| Longitude of GEO (degrees) | 0 |
| Perigee (km) | 610 |
| Apogee (km) | 668 |
| Eccentricity | 0.00413753745184762 |
| Inclination (degrees) | 64.6 |
| Period (minutes) | 97.5 |
| Launch Mass (kg.) | |
| Dry Mass (kg.) | 12 |
| Power (watts) | |
| Date of Launch | 20-12-2002 |
| Expected Lifetime | |
| Contractor | SpaceQuest |
| Country of Contractor | USA |
| Launch Site | Baikonur Cosmodrome |
| Launch Vehicle | Dnepr LV |
| COSPAR Number | 2002-058H |
| NORAD Number | 27612 |
| Comments | Nanosatellite; planned constellation of 48 satellites, little LEO; asset tracking and monitoring services. |
